HI

I'm trying to put code in the open workbook area so that sheet1 and
sheet2 both open with the cursor on A200.

I'm getting errors with this code :

Sheets("Sheet1").Range("A200").Select
Sheets("Sheet2").Range("A200").Select


Can anybody advise how to do this?

Hi Colin,

You're getting errors because Sheet2 is not the active sheet when
you're trying to select cell A200. Try this instead:
Code:
--------------------

Private Sub Workbook_Open()
With Application
.ScreenUpdating = False
.Goto Sheets("Sheet1").Range("A200"), scroll:=True
.Goto Sheets("Sheet2").Range("A200"), scroll:=True
.ScreenUpdating = True
End With
End Sub
